How does loudness depend on amplitude?

How does loudness depend on amplitude?

The amplitude of the wave determines the loudness of a sound wave. A larger amplitude means a loud sound while a smaller amplitude means a soft sound. If the amplitude is high then the sound will be louder and the sound will be feeble if the amplitude is low. Loudness is proportional to the square of the amplitude.

What causes amplitude to decrease?

A universal feature of free vibration is damping. All systems are subject to frictional forces, and these steadily sap the energy of the vibrations, causing the amplitude to diminish, usually exponentially.

Does radio wave amplitude decrease with distance?

The intensity of radio waves over distance obeys the inverse-square law, which states that intensity is inversly proportional to the square of the distance from a source. Think of it this way: double the distance, and you get four times less power.

What does a larger amplitude mean?

Amplitude measures how far a wave rises and falls. A wave’s amplitude is defined as half the distance from its highest point to its lowest point. The bigger the amplitude, the more severe the wave is, the disturbance is. the amplitude is the maximum displacement form equilibrium.
